How to Use Garnet: Benefits, Meaning & Daily Practices

The Ember Stone

Garnet glows like a coal that refuses to go cold. Deep red, sometimes nearly wine-dark, it has been worn as a talisman of vitality and protection across many cultures and eras. Travelers once carried it as a lamp against the dark of long roads. Today it remains a favorite for anyone who feels depleted, scattered, or quietly afraid to step forward, because garnet's whole quality is warmth that moves you back into your body and into action.

Where airy stones invite you to drift and reflect, garnet asks a more grounded question: what do you actually want, and what small brave thing can you do about it today? If you are drawn to it, you may be craving steadiness, courage, or simply more aliveness. Here is a practical look at what garnet offers and how to work with it well.

What Garnet Means and Supports

Garnet is a root-and-fire stone. It connects to the base of the body and to the steady pulse of motivation, which is why people associate it with energy, commitment, and grounded passion.

Common reasons people work with garnet include wanting to:

  • Rebuild energy and drive after a draining stretch
  • Feel safer and more anchored in their own body
  • Reconnect with desire, creativity, or healthy ambition
  • Follow through on goals instead of stalling

Garnet is not a fix for fatigue or burnout, which deserve real rest and care. Treat it instead as a focusing object, a reminder of your own resilience that you can hold in your hand. The intention you set matters far more than the stone itself; garnet simply gives that intention a warm, tangible home.

How to Use Garnet Day to Day

Garnet rewards consistency more than ceremony. A few simple habits keep its steady fire close.

Wear it low on the body. A garnet ring, bracelet, or stone kept in a front pocket sits near your center of gravity, supporting its grounding quality through the day.

Use it to start, not just to relax. Hold garnet for a moment before you begin something that intimidates you. Set one clear intention: take the first step, then the next.

Pair it with movement. Place it nearby during a workout, a walk, or any practice meant to wake up your energy. Let it cue you to be present in your body.

How to Cleanse and Care for Garnet

Garnet works hard for you, so cleanse it regularly to keep its energy bright rather than dull.

  • Running water: A brief rinse under cool water clears it; dry it gently afterward.
  • Smoke: Passing it through cleansing smoke from herbs or incense is traditional and effective.
  • Earth: Resting garnet on soil or a windowsill overnight returns it to its grounding roots.
  • Selenite or clear quartz: Setting it on a charging plate is an easy overnight reset.

A couple of practical notes: garnet is reasonably durable but can chip if knocked hard, so store it apart from harder stones. Brief sunlight is fine, though long exposure is unnecessary. Cleanse it after demanding days or whenever it feels heavier than usual.

What to Pair Garnet With

Garnet's warmth combines well with stones that direct or temper its fire.

  • Garnet + citrine to add bright optimism to grounded drive.
  • Garnet + clear quartz to amplify and clarify your intention.
  • Garnet + hematite for deep, protective grounding.
  • Garnet + a calming stone to keep passion from tipping into restlessness.
